About the Cave Tour

You certainly won't be disappointed in this adventure as you view many fantastic geological formations, including stalagmites, stalactites, flowstone, and the rare helictites formations. Bring your sweater and strap on the provided headlamp as we walk through the old Springfield jail gates and enter this naturally preserved, spectacular geological underworld.

About the Dino Trail

Take a leisurely walk on our nature trail, where you will encounter over 30 Dinosaurs on display. You will see Triceratops, Smilodon, Tyrannosaurus, and many more.

Adventure Tips

Wear sturdy footwear

Closed-toe shoes with good grip are essential for navigating cave passageways safely.

Bring a flashlight

A small, personal flashlight can help with darker sections beyond the guided lighting.

Stay on designated paths

For safety and preservation, always remain on the marked trails inside the cave and along the Dino Trail.

Prepare for temperature changes

The cave can be cool and damp, so dress in layers to stay comfortable during your visit.
